Course Summary

This MSc course has been developed to address the increasing demand for creative and innovative professionals who can help deliver flood management initiatives to protect communities against flooding. The course is led by Brunel and co-delivered with HR Wallingford, a world-renowned civil engineering and environmental hydraulics organisation. You will develop advanced technical engineering understanding and skills required to plan, design, implement and manage projects and strategies dealing with flood and coastal risk mitigation and management. Youll have access to Brunels testing facilities that include hydraulic benches and flumes. In addition, youll benefit from the hydraulics testing facility at HR Wallingford, the largest in the UK. Their world-class test facilities include: big tanks and flumes several physical modelling basins fast flow facility and tsunami generator.Careers and your futureA Flood and Coastal Engineering degree from Brunel will equip you with the knowledge and skills for a successful career in the flood and coastal industry, managing flood and coastal engineering projects.The flood and coastal engineering sector offers a range of career opportunities in the fields of flood risk management, flood and coastal protection, flood and coastal asset management, hydrology, river and coastal engineering, monitoring of rivers, water bodies and coastal erosion and other areas.Our graduates have roles with public and private water utilities responsible for flood and coastal management, environmental agencies, flood and coastal engineering consulting firms, construction companies carrying out flood and coastal defences engineering works, and government departments.
